Cellarer: translation

That *obedientiary of a *monastery charged with overseeing the supply of its food and wine. His responsibilities included matters such as the mill and brew-house, and ensuring that workers on *granges worked as they should and were not stealing. He was further charged with working with the abbot, e.g. attending to the sale of leases. [< Lat. cellarius, cellerarius]
